Въведение в Python IDE за Windows

Python IDE за Windows, Python е един от широко използваните езици за програмиране, използвани за уеб разработка поради своята простота и разширени функции. Писането на Python код с помощта на обвивката на Python е малко уморително и смущаващо в моменти, когато става въпрос за работа върху големи проекти. От друга страна, IDE (Integrated Development Environment) прави програмирането лесно и забавно, тъй като включва редактора на кодове, плъгини за различни цели, инструменти за цялостно изпълнение и отстраняване на грешки на кода.

Python IDE за Windows

Някои от често достъпните Python IDE на пазара са дадени по-долу:

1. Възвишен текст 3

Sublime Text е един от най-използваните редактори на кодове за програмиране на Python. Освен Python, той осигурява поддръжка на голямо разнообразие от езици. Той има вградена поддръжка за Python и позволява разширението, използвайки пакетите за отстраняване на грешки и обвързване на кодове. Едно от предимствата на използването на Sublime Text за програмиране на Python е, че той е бърз и много адаптивен и има голяма общност от поддръжници. Въпреки че версията за оценка може да се използва за дълъг период от време, трябва да закупите платената версия, за да използвате разширените функции.

2. PyCharm

PyCharm се счита за един от най-добрите IDE, използвани от професията разработчици на Python, тъй като им помага да бъдат по-продуктивни и да пишат чист и лесно поддържаем код. Той идва с интелигентни функции като вграден отладчик, онлайн редактор на кодове, автоматично попълване на код, откриване на грешки и др. Така че разработчикът не трябва да прави нищо друго, той може просто да започне да пише Python кода в новия файл. Тя позволява кросплатформеното развитие на приложението, което е много полезно за разработчиците. Той позволява персонализиране на интерфейса, което от своя страна помага за увеличаване на общата производителност. PyCharm е лек IDE и има голяма поддръжка на общността. Единственият недостатък е, че е доста скъпо и понякога виси, ако системата има по-малко памет.

3. Затъмнение с Пидев

Ако сте програмист, сигурно сте чували много за Eclipse. Eclipse IDE се използва основно за разработка на Java, но предоставя специална функция за добавяне на множество добавки и разширения. Pydev е също разширение, което се използва в Eclipse за разработката на Python и осигурява интерактивна конзола, лесно отстраняване на грешки, автоматично завършване на кода и др. Тя осигурява специалните характеристики на намекване, анализ на код и префакторинг на код. Веднъж инсталиран в Eclipse, той позволява по-бързото и бързо изпълнение на кода, заедно с някои силни характеристики на синтаксиса, подчертаващи и анализиращи грешки. Един от недостатъците на работата в PyCharm, използващ Eclipse, е, че за голямото приложение има много плъгини за работа, понякога става трудно да се справят всички в един проект и IDE също виси на моменти.

4. Spyder

Spyder е един от най-известните IDE на пазара, що се отнася до разработката на Python. Той е един от модерните IDE и се използва главно от учените и инженерите на данни, тъй като предоставя някои специални характеристики на проучването на данни, освен че предоставя нормалните функции, подобни на повечето IDE, като редактор на кодове, отстраняване на грешки и синтаксис. Работи страхотно с многоезичните редактори и осигурява мощна интеграция с конзолата на iPython. Тя позволява използването на разширени плъгини, за да има по-специални и необикновени функции. Той поддържа много приятен дебъгер, който може да проследи дори една стъпка в кода. Един от недостатъците на Syder е, че когато се добавят и извикват няколко плъгини едновременно, неговата производителност намалява.

5. Крило

Крилото е също една от популярните IDE в днешно време, тъй като предоставя някои специални функции, които правят кода да работи по-бързо, а Python програмирането е лесно и точно. Той помага при тестово развитие при интеграция с мощни рамки като Django, pytest и т.н., което е в тенденция в наши дни. Той предлага някои допълнителни функции като допълнителен раздел за обработка на изключения, който помага на програмиста в лесното отстраняване на грешки в кода, браузър, показващ всички променливи на едно място и т.н. Един от недостатъците на използването на Wing е, че той осигурява само 30 дни пробен период и платената му версия е доста скъпа.

6. НЕЗАБАВНО

IDLE се счита за най-добрата IDE за начинаещи в Python. Той е написан на самия Python и крос-платформа IDE, което прави развитието лесно и гъвкаво. Отладката му е много мощен с непрекъснати точки на прекъсване. Той поддържа текстов редактор с много прозорци, автоматично завършване на кода, подчертаване на синтаксис и др. Единственият недостатък на IDLE е, че той не е подходящ за програмисти от високо ниво и липсват някои проблеми с интерфейса, които са много основни в IDE.

7. Ерик

Eric е мощен IDE за разработчици на Python. Това е отворен код, крос-платформа и пълнофункционален IDE, който може да се използва ежедневно от разработчиците. Eric IDE е разработен по такъв начин, че да може да се използва и от студенти, начинаещи и професионалисти. Той поддържа някои функции на високо ниво като откриване на грешки, подчертаване на синтаксис и автоматично попълване на код. Той също така поддържа вграден отладчик, покритие на кода и управление на задачите. Той позволява интегрирано тестване на единици, контрол на версиите и многоезичен потребителски интерфейс. Тя има система за приставки, която позволява разширяване до най-новата функция на IDE. Един недостатък на използването на Eric понякога е, че става трудно да се управлява, когато става дума за много големи проекти с много плъгини.

Заключение-Python IDE за Windows

Горното обяснение описва някои от най-мощните и популярни IDE на Python на пазара. Всеки IDE има някои плюсове и минуси. Изборът на IDE, подходящ за idol, според изискванията на проекта, фирмените политики и бюджета на проекта са много важни. Имайки предвид различни параметри и след пълен анализ, IDE трябва да бъде избран от екип, който да започне с всеки проект.

Препоръчителни статии

Това е ръководство за Python IDE за Windows. Тук обсъждаме най-мощните и популярни IDE на Python на пазара. Можете също да прегледате и другите ни свързани статии, за да научите повече -

  1. Най-добър Java IDE
  2. Инсталирайте Selenium IDE
  3. Какво е IDE?
  4. Инсталирайте Python на Windows
  5. Функции на Python
  6. Кодово покритие срещу тестово покритие | Топ 4 разлики за научаване
  7. Инструменти за покритие на кода | Топ 6 инструменти за покритие на кода